This antique sports cards store offers a unique shopping experience with a wide variety of collectibles, including vintage cards, toys, and memorabilia. Customers appreciate the friendly and knowledgeable staff who are willing to assist in finding items. However, many reviews highlight concerns about the store’s organization, as items are often piled high, making navigation challenging. While some patrons enjoy the thrill of digging for treasures, others are put off by the clutter and cleanliness issues.
